I might buy Maya Complete Edu vers. but I am not sure if I may want to change different OS when I see how it works.SO,if i buy a WIn Xp Maya cd, will it work in OS X?

mimo8
02-21-2005, 09:37 AM
when you order maya (also edu) you get the full package off all operating systems.
also all of this installation cd´s install complete and unlimited.
it is only your license that makes your copy a mac complete or something else.
at least it was like this with me ... correct me if I am wrong :D

MunCHeR
02-21-2005, 09:43 AM
You only get all OS cd's with an upgrade, so you have to specify what OS you're going to be using when you license your copy, like mimo8 said.
